Social Security, IRMAA, MDF, and Fun Spending: Q&A #2335

Jim and Chris sit down to discuss listeners questions relating to Social Security, IRMAA, MDF, and fun spending.

(6:45) A listener looks for clarification on his wife’s spousal Social Security benefit.

(12:30) A listener from Indiana asks about suspending her own Social Security benefit till age 70 while potentially claiming a spousal benefit in the meantime.

(23:00) George from Missouri wonders if income recognized from Roth conversions after retirement would substantiate a qualifying event for the form SSA-44 and IRMAA.

(39:30) A listener looks to get quickly caught up on the concepts of the minimum dignity floor (MDF) and fun number.

(43:00) A listener talks about his own experience in retirement and the unfortunate lack of time to enjoy fun spending.

(54:15) George in Pennsylvania shares his story about getting out and enjoying some desired/fun travel ahead of his eventual retirement.
